Transaction 789971c966cf60d128174429a5ff720e6f9cb04790c5a39a95d683dbd9895d06

1 Input
2 Outputs
  • 789971c966cf60d128174429a5ff720e6f9cb04790c5a39a95d683dbd9895d06:0
  • value  17453531
    address  39hAxscHHUjD6Z8jCNsGGn1tCybKiM1owi
  • 789971c966cf60d128174429a5ff720e6f9cb04790c5a39a95d683dbd9895d06:1
  • value  19038008
    address  1GWjn2XhmmggqJtdG36tGT6bho7SdnYyXZ